Penn State MBB’s Return to Palestra Highlights Big Ten Slate

Penn State men’s basketball will be returning to The Palestera in January of 2023 to take on Purdue.

This is the highlight of Penn State’s conference schedule.

The Nittany Lions, who are entering Year 2 of the Micah Shrewsberry era, will play the Boilermakers Sunday, January 8, at the historic Philadelphia venue which has been up since 1927 and has been called “the most important building in the history of college basketball.”

Penn State’s last game there was a win over Iowa in January of 2020.

The Purdue matchup would already have intrigue for multiple reasons. For one, Matt Painter’s program is perennially one of the Big Ten’s best and a frequent NCAA tournament participant.

The Lions and Boilers will play twice this season, with the second matchup scheduled for Feb. 1 at Mackey Arena.

The matchup with Purdue has grown more interesting within the last year, however, because of Micah Shrewsberry’s connection with Painter and Purdue.

Before becoming Penn State’s head coach, Shrewsberry worked under Painter as an assistant from 2011-13 and then again from 2019-21.

Shrewsberry is 0-2 against his old school thus far. Penn State lost to Purdue on both the regular season and Big Ten tournament last season, the later of which ended Year 1 of the Shrewsberry era.

Penn State finished last season with a 14-17 record and 7-13 Big Ten mark. The Nittany Lions won two conference tournament games before bowing out in the quarterfinal round against Purdue.

Penn State returns its too two scorers, Jalen Pickett and Seth Lundy, from last year, and has added impact transfers Cam Wynter and Andrew Funk from Drexel and Bucknell, respectively.

Additionally, Penn State has the top-rated recruiting class in program history coming in, with five true freshmen ready to start their college careers in Happy Valley.

Penn State opens its season Monday, Nov. 7 against Winthrop. In the Big Ten, the Nittany Lions will play 10 home games and 10 away games.
